💡 Our Take

Choose Appsmith if your primary need is a UI-driven internal tool with forms, tables, and dashboards on top of your data. Choose n8n if your primary need is backend workflow automation and event-driven integrations between SaaS tools, where a visible UI is secondary.

Appsmith - Pros & Cons

Pros

  • ✓Open-source core (Apache 2.0) with over 10 million downloads, allowing free self-hosting with no seat limits
  • ✓Strong developer ergonomics: JavaScript is available in every property field, avoiding low-code lock-in
  • ✓Native AI/LLM blocks reduce the need for custom backend code when wiring OpenAI or Anthropic into apps
  • ✓25+ pre-built data connectors cover most enterprise databases, APIs, and SaaS tools out of the box
  • ✓Enterprise tier includes SSO, SAML, audit logs, and granular RBAC suitable for regulated industries
  • ✓Self-hosting option provides full data residency control, useful for healthcare, finance, and EU GDPR contexts

Cons

  • ✗UI customization is constrained by the widget library — pixel-perfect or highly branded customer-facing apps are difficult
  • ✗Performance can degrade in apps with very large widget counts or heavy client-side JavaScript
  • ✗Mobile responsiveness is limited compared to dedicated mobile app builders
  • ✗Self-hosted deployments require DevOps expertise (Docker, Kubernetes) to maintain at scale
  • ✗AI features depend on bring-your-own API keys, so LLM costs are not bundled into the platform pricing

n8n - Pros & Cons

Pros

  • ✓Strong visual interface makes complex AI workflows accessible to non-developers
  • ✓Self-hosting options provide complete data control and privacy
  • ✓Native MCP support enables seamless integration with modern AI platforms
  • ✓Built-in monitoring and debugging tools specifically designed for AI workflows
  • ✓Over 175k GitHub stars indicate strong community adoption and trust
  • ✓Comprehensive security features including SOC2 compliance for enterprise use

Cons

  • ✗Pricing structure based on executions can become expensive for high-volume automations
  • ✗Learning curve exists for building complex multi-step AI agent workflows
  • ✗Self-hosted deployments require technical expertise for setup and maintenance
  • ✗Documentation for AI-specific features may be less comprehensive than traditional automation
